Chikezie Ndubuisi Eze (born September 11th, 1985) was a contestant on Season 6 and Season 7 of American Idol.

Season 6 Audition[]

Chikezie auditioned in Season 6. Not much is known outside of the fact that Randy probably said "no".

Season 7 Audition[]

Chikezie auditioned again in San Diego. He sang "All the Woman I Need" by Luther Vandross. It is not known how the judges voted, but at least two of them said "yes", sending him to the next round.

Hollywood Round[]

Chikezie was shown a bit throughout Hollywood Week, but eventually made it to the judges' final fifty. During the final deliberation, it was revealed that he made the Top 24.

Top 24[]

Chikezie sang "More Today Than Yesterday" by The Spiral Starecase. He received enough votes to be considered "safe" for that week.

Top 20[]

Chikezie sang "I Believe My Soul" by Donny Hathaway. He received enough votes to be considered "safe" for that week.

Top 16[]

Chikezie sang "All the Man That I Need" by Linda Clifford. He received enough votes to become a Top 12 finalist.

Top 12[]

Chikezie sang "She's a Woman" by The Beatles. He received enough votes to be considered "safe" for another week.

Top 11[]

Chikezie sang "I've Just Seen the Face" by The Beatles. He received enough votes to be considered "safe" for another week.

Top 10[]

Chikezie sang "If Only for One Night" by Luther Vandross. He received the lowest number of votes for that week, eliminating him from the competition.
